Mr. President. on this. the 24th of July. we commemorate and celebrate the immigration of a small group of Mormon pioneers into Utahs Salt Lake Valley. 139 years ago. these pioneers traveled on foot. by cart and by horse from Illinois to Utah over a period of 3 months. Today we cover the same distance in less than 3 hours by airplane. Fleeing persecution and carrying all their possessions In covered wagons or handcarts. these people sought refuge to live peacefully and worship God according to their own beliefs. They found such a haven in areas that later became Utah and Idaho.
